A Critical Assessment of the Finite Element Method for Calculating Magnetic Fields in Electron Optics

The present investigation is concerned with the determination of the magnetic field distribution in magnetic electron lenses by means of the finite element method. A critical comparison is made of the available finite element computer programs. Necessary modifications have been made in certain programs, useful comments and general data format were written for two recently developed programs. Special attention has been paid to those factors that affect the efficiency of the finite element method in camputer aided design of magnetic electron lenses. These include the correct choice of boundary conditions. Another important factor investigated is the influence of mesh layout for the subsequent finite element calculations. By recomputing several examples of lenses found in the literature, discrepancies of up to 30% were reduced, resulting in excellent agreement with the associated experimental results, simply by rearranging the mesh layout in a more convenient way. Through a more systematic application of the finite element method, several misleading conclusions to be found in the literature were detected. Some of these conclusions arose from the finite element method itself,as previously mentioned. Other misleading conclusions were also discovered that were not due to the finite element method but to design errors in the lens itself. A study has been made of the errors in lens design including the inadequate thickness of iron shrouds etc.
